#### **Cons**
1. **Limited Structural Integrity**
While durable, tunnel greenhouses are generally less sturdy than rigid-frame greenhouses. Heavy snow loads, strong winds, or improper anchoring can cause collapse or damage. Reinforcement may be necessary in regions with harsh weather conditions.
2. **Shorter Lifespan**
Fabric-covered tunnel greenhouses may degrade faster than rigid structures due to UV exposure, temperature fluctuations, and wear over time. Polycarbonate panels last longer but can still become brittle or cloudy with age.
3. **Ventilation Challenges**
Without built-in vents or fans, maintaining proper airflow can be difficult, leading to condensation, mold, or overheating. Additional ventilation systems may be required for optimal plant health.
4. **Limited Insulation**
While some tunnel greenhouses offer insulation, they are not as well-insulated as heated greenhouses. In freezing temperatures, supplemental heating (e.g., heat lamps or a small space heater) may be necessary to protect sensitive plants.
5. **Aesthetic Limitations**
The lean-to design may not blend seamlessly into all landscapes. Some homeowners prefer the cleaner, more structured look of rigid greenhouses, which can be more visually appealing in certain settings.
6. **Potential for Condensation**
Poor ventilation or temperature fluctuations can cause excessive condensation inside the greenhouse, leading to fungal growth or plant diseases. Regular monitoring and manual ventilation may be required.
7. **Dependence on External Support**
Since the structure leans against another building or fence, its stability relies on the integrity of the supporting structure. If the attached wall or fence weakens, the greenhouse could become unstable.
8. **Limited Customization**
Unlike rigid greenhouses, tunnel greenhouses offer fewer options for customization in terms of layout, height adjustments, or additional features like benches or shelving. Pre-made models may not perfectly fit specific needs.
